Web1 de set. de 2024 · Thrust-to-weight ratio, along with the maximum lift coefficient and wing loading, appears in the formulas for takeoff distance, rate of climb, and maximum cruise speed. It makes sense that a higher thrust-to-weight ratio provides a shorter takeoff distance, higher rate of climb, and greater maximum cruise speed.
